Blair Jollands Releases ‘7 Blood’, An Album Offering Escapism And Brilliance In Equal Measure

Blair Jollands moved to London 20 years ago from Auckland, New Zealand where he learned to master records before taking that skill to an audio post production studio in Soho. Since then he has completed sound design in film and TV with credits that include ‘Poldark’, ‘Jekyll & Hyde’ and ‘Pride’. He was nominated for an Emmy for his work on ‘Shackleton’ in 2002 and has garnered praise for his songwriting from none other than the late, great David Bowie who described one of Blair’s compositions, ‘Killing Landings’ as “ a great song”.

Deezer Music With Sole: Combining Music And Art Using The Medium Of Footwear

Music streaming service Deezer gave UK singer songwriter Zak Abel, and artist Daniel Cordas, the challenge to create custom trainer designs based on their personal interpretations of Zak’s single, ‘Love Song’. Additionally, a special pair of trainers was made featuring graphics based on the musical inspirations of both artists. Fans will have the opportunity to win a pair of the limited edition shoes.
